Job description
from Amazon careersThis position is part of an accelerated career development program for those who want to advance both their technical and business skills. This is a unique opportunity for driven, self-starters to play a key role in a fast-growing business, and to deliver significant value to AWS customers of all sizes from nimble startups to global brands. The program will provide you with training and work experience that aligns in the field of technical training. This unique program consists of mentoring by subject matter experts, project-based learning curriculum and experiential learning assignments.
If this sounds exciting to you - come build the future with us!
Key job responsibilities
Create solutions that address customer business problems and accelerate the adoption of AWS services
Interface with customer stakeholders, including developers and team leads
Drive effective feedback gathering from customers, distill and translate feedback into clear business and technical requirements for product and engineering teams
Basic Qualifications
- Experience programming with at least one modern language such as C++, C#, Java, Python, Golang, PowerShell, Ruby- Experience in several of the following areas: machine learning, statistics, deep learning, natural language processing, or information retrieval
- Experience in written and verbal communication with the ability to present complex technical information in a clear and concise manner to executives and non-technical leaders
- Experience with one or more of the following domains: analytics, security, storage, DevOps, application development, or machine learning
Preferred Qualifications
- Network or Security certification, or AWS certification- Experience demonstrating software engineering skills in a previous intership, work experience, coding competitions, or publications, or experience managing full application stacks from the OS up through custom applications
